About BUENDIA
Is a mexican ceramist and esculptor. His work is influenced by the lightness and shapes of clouds as a representation of dreams. On ceramics, he likes to experiment with finishings like ashes and volcanic rock dust.

NIMBUSTRATUS is a sculpture made of basaltic rock by José Manuel Buendía. This piece is a cloud hand carved on basaltic stone from Chimalhuacan where he is the 4th generations of basalt sculptures.
The stone shapes on nimbustratus emulate the moving wavy forms of the clouds and also give the sensation of a flowing liquid rock.
